Ingredients

Scale
  • 500 ml 2 cups water
  • 2 tablespoons dried butterfly pea flowers
  • 1 teaspoon honey (or natural sweetener of choice)
  • 1 teaspoon fresh ginger (sliced)
  • Juice of 1 lemon
  • 1 teaspoon apple cider vinegar (optional for metabolism boost)

Instructions

Prepare the Base

  1. Step 1 Bring 500 ml of water to a boil in a saucepan. If using ginger, add it at this stage. Remove from heat and stir in 2 tablespoons of dried butterfly pea flowers. Let the mixture steep for about 10 minutes until the water turns a deep blue.

Notes

  • For a sweeter taste, adjust the honey or use agave or stevia.
  • Add chia seeds for extra fiber and texture.
  • Lemon juice intensifies the color shift—the more you add, the deeper the purple!
